Des Plaines State Fish & Wildlife Area

4. Des Plaines State Fish & Wildlife Area

State park 16mi from New Lenox · 22 sites
Experience an echo of the expansive natural prairies of an Illinois past when you come to Des Plaines Fish & Wildlife Area. The tranquil vibes of the park will refresh your soul. The smooth flowing rivers and natural prairie lands stretch across the horizon—making that campfire glow all the more spectacular. There is so much diversity at this park; woodland turns to farmland, prairie turns to swamp, calm waters turn to rushing rivers. This makes for an exceptional array of epic outdoor activities to partake in. We’re talking something for nature lovers and huntsmen alike. The fishing here is on point, with bass, walleye, northern pike, and catfish jumping at the bait on the banks of Miliken Lake and Kankakee River. Explore the acres of naturally preserved beauty, embrace the lush water sources, and just have a hell of a good time all around at this park.

Rolling Oaks Campground

8. Rolling Oaks Campground

36mi from New Lenox
Rolling Oaks Campground stands out as a unique family-owned destination, nestled along the picturesque Fox River just 7 miles south of Sandwich, Illinois. Since 1969, this campground has been a cherished retreat for families seeking both relaxation and adventure. Open from mid-April to mid-October, weather permitting, it offers a welcoming atmosphere for visitors of all ages. At Rolling Oaks, there's no shortage of activities to keep everyone entertained. Families can enjoy a variety of amenities, including a playground, volleyball courts, and horseshoe pits. The campground hosts special events throughout the summer, featuring music and dancing on Saturday evenings, farmers markets, and delightful cart rides. Guests can also partake in community dinners such as spaghetti suppers, corn boils, and pig roasts, creating lasting memories together. For those looking to cool off, the campground boasts a well-maintained outdoor swimming lake. Additional conveniences include a propane exchange station, a dump station, firewood for sale, and a snack bar offering delicious options like burgers and pizza. The nearby town of Sandwich provides ample shopping, dining, and laundry facilities, ensuring that all your needs are met during your stay. Shabbona Lake State Recreation Area

10. Shabbona Lake State Recreation Area

100%
(4)
State park 49mi from New Lenox · 92 sites
Follow the yellow brick road, follow the yellow brick road (otherwise known as Route 30) about an hour west of Chicago and find yourself amidst 1,550 acres of rolling prairie! Shabbona Lake encompasses a unique mix of habitats, providing superb outdoor recreation in an untarnished environment. There’s prairie restoration areas where you can spy a variety of native wildflowers and grasses. Spot your feathered friends on their vacation in the 15-acre migratory waterfowl seasonal nesting area.And for the fishers: the park concession stand sells bait and tackle and rents boats, so you can take a spin and cast a line on the 318.8-acre lake. Tent, RV and cabin camping is available, as well as endless picnicking opportunities. FYI: no booze is allowed in the park, so maybe save your famous margs for another occasion.
